#f582c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f582c0 is composed of 96.1% red, 51%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 327.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f582c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b0581.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

#f582c0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f582c0 has RGB values of R:245, G:130,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.22,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16089792.

Hex triplet f582c0 #f582c0
RGB Decimal 245, 130, 192 rgb(245,130,192)
RGB Percent 96.1, 51, 75.3 rgb(96.1%,51%,75.3%)
CMYK 0, 47, 22, 4
HSL 327.7°, 85.2, 73.5 hsl(327.7,85.2%,73.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 327.7°, 46.9, 96.1
Web Safe ff99cc #ff99cc
CIE-LAB 68.886, 51.153, -12.466
XYZ 55.153, 39.187, 54.525
xyY 0.37, 0.263, 39.187
CIE-LCH 68.886, 52.65, 346.304
CIE-LUV 68.886, 67.784, -27.81
Hunter-Lab 62.599, 47.718, -7.823
Binary 11110101, 10000010, 11000000

Shades and Tints of #f582c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f582c0 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#ababab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#baa3af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a0aad7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b5a8ba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f1909a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bf9ccf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cc9abc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f28ba8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
